New Look for Monmouth’s Public Square Coming 2024!

The project will offer three main benefits: slowing down traffic around the Public Square where the city’s two major streets, Broadway and Main, intersect; providing more parking spaces in the vicinity; and beautifying the area through green spaces and new benches and lighting.
Warren County Board Votes to Become Full Administrator of Warren County Public Transportation

The Warren County Board has approved to undertake the full administration of Warren County Public Transportation, effective March 1st of 2024.
